## SEC. 14009 OFFICE OF TRIBAL GOVERNMENT AFFAIRS Section 102 of title 49, United States Code, is amended— ####
(1)in subsection (e)(1)— #####
(A)in the matter preceding subparagraph (A), by striking “6 Assistant” and inserting “7 Assistant”; #####
(B)in subparagraph (C), by striking “and” after the semicolon; #####
(C)by redesignating subparagraph
(D)as subparagraph (E); and #####
(D)by inserting after subparagraph
(C)the following: > > ##### “(D) > > an Assistant Secretary for Tribal Government Affairs, who shall be appointed by the President; and” > ; and ####
(2)in subsection (f), by striking the subsection designation and heading and all that follows through the end of paragraph
(1)and inserting the following: > > ### “(f) Office of Tribal Government Affairs > > > #### “(1) Establishment > > There is established in the Department an Office of Tribal Government Affairs, under the Assistant Secretary for Tribal Government Affairs— > > > ##### “(A) > > to oversee the tribal self-governance program under section 207 of title 23; > > > ##### “(B) > > to plan, coordinate, and implement policies and programs serving Indian Tribes and Tribal organizations; > > > ##### “(C) > > to coordinate Tribal transportation programs and activities in all offices and administrations of the Department; and > > > ##### “(D) > > to be a participant in any negotiated rulemakings relating to, or having an impact on, projects, programs, or funding associated with the Tribal transportation program under section 202 of title 23.” > . ### DIVISION B SURFACE TRANSPORTATION INVESTMENT ACT OF 2021
